What Makes a Good Cribbing Base Plate?
When stacking cribbing for lifts over 10 tons, base support is everything. The ESCO 12521 plate uses a cross-lock and pyramid surface design to lock tightly into other cribbing components, helping distribute weight and reduce point load failure. Cheaper base plates or DIY wood pads simply don’t offer the interlock strength or chemical resistance required in shop and outdoor settings.

Specifications
| Dimensions | 23″ x 23″ x 1.5″ |
|---|---|
| Load Capacity | Supports up to 100 tons |
| Material | High-strength synthetic resin |
| Design | Cross-lock & pyramid interlocking surface |
| Resistance | Waterproof, rot-proof, oil and chemical resistant |
| Weight | 30 lbs |
